CHICAGO (AP) — Six Stanley Cup titles. Eight retired numbers for nine players, names like Bobby Hull, Stan Mikita and Tony Esposito. A century full of iconic moments.

That rich history of the Chicago Blackhawks means something to Nick Foligno.

“I don't think we talk about it enough as players. I think sometimes you're so in the moment,” said Foligno, who became the 35th captain of the Original Six team in September 2024 . "But we're all fans of this game and what's come before us.

“I think for us to be able to celebrate a 100th year and really see the history of this franchise, it's humbling in a lot of ways.”
